The role

As a Residential Conveyancing Solicitor, you will manage a caseload of property transactions from instruction through to completion, providing regular updates to clients and other parties throughout the process. You will work closely with secretarial support to progress matters efficiently and liaise with colleagues to ensure smooth handovers on non‑working days. The role is primarily residential conveyancing, with only very occasional non‑standard property‑related tasks.
